Granules in Gutters
Granules in your gutters can signal that your roof covering is nearing completion of its life-span. These tiny, loosened fragments typically originate from asphalt roof shingles, which normally wear down gradually. If Suggested Resource site notice a buildup of granules, it's an indication that your shingles are weakening and may no longer be offering appropriate security for your home.
As you check your seamless gutters, take note of the amount of granules existing. A few granules here and there can be regular, specifically after a tornado. However, if you find a considerable build-up or if your rain gutters are continually loaded with these particles, it's time to do something about it.
Granules serve an essential objective-- they help secure your roof shingles from UV rays and contribute to their total resilience. When they begin to wash away, your roofing system comes to be a lot more vulnerable to damages.

Roofing Age
The life expectancy of your roof plays a crucial role in identifying whether it requires substitute. Many roof coverings last in between 20 to 30 years, relying on the products used and local climate conditions. If your roofing is nearing or has exceeded this age, it's time to take into consideration a replacement.
You mightn't have to wait on noticeable damages to choose. Regular assessments can assist you capture any potential concerns beforehand. If you know the age of your roof covering and it's coming close to the end of its lifespan, remain positive. Try to find indicators of deterioration, such as crinkling tiles or granule loss.
Likewise, consider the type of roof covering material you have. Asphalt tiles, for instance, may wear faster than metal or floor tile roof coverings.
